网站已经成为企业展示形象、拓展业务的重要平台。为了提高网站的用户体验和搜索引擎排名,网站优化成为了一个热门话题。ASP伪静态技术作为一种常见的网站优化手段,被广泛应用于各类网站。本文将详细介绍ASP伪静态技术的原理、优势以及在实际应用中的注意事项。

一、ASP伪静态技术概述

ASP伪静态技术在网站优化中的应用与方法  第1张

1.什么是ASP伪静态?

ASP伪静态技术,顾名思义,是一种将动态ASP页面转换为静态HTML页面的技术。通过修改URL,使得原本以参数形式传递的URL变为以目录形式传递的URL,从而提高搜索引擎的抓取效果,提升用户体验。

2.ASP伪静态技术的原理

ASP伪静态技术主要依赖于ISAPI重写规则,通过配置IIS服务器,将动态ASP页面转换为静态HTML页面。具体来说,ISAPI重写规则将用户请求的URL与服务器上的ASP页面进行匹配,然后根据规则生成对应的静态HTML页面。

二、ASP伪静态技术的优势

1.提高搜索引擎排名

通过ASP伪静态技术,可以将动态URL转换为静态URL,有利于搜索引擎更好地抓取网站内容。静态URL更符合搜索引擎的索引规则,有利于提高网站在搜索引擎中的排名。

2.优化用户体验

静态页面加载速度更快,浏览体验更佳。ASP伪静态技术可以将动态页面转换为静态页面,从而提高页面加载速度,提升用户体验。

3.方便网站维护

静态页面易于维护和修改。通过ASP伪静态技术,可以将动态页面转换为静态页面,降低网站维护成本。

三、ASP伪静态技术的应用

1.配置IIS服务器

需要登录到IIS管理器,找到要配置的网站,然后点击“高级设置”按钮,进入“ISAPI和CGI限制”页面。在“ISAPI限制”中,勾选“启用ISAPI和CGI限制”,然后点击“添加”按钮,添加ISAPI扩展名为“rewrite.dll”。

2.编写ISAPI重写规则

在网站根目录下创建一个名为“web.config”的文件,并在其中添加以下代码:

```xml